Entry requirements

Entry requirements set by ASQA are the basic qualifications and criteria that students must meet before enrolling in a nationally recognised course.

These requirements ensure students have the skills and knowledge needed to undertake this course.

  • There are no formal academic requirements
  • Additional entry requirements are set by individual course providers

More about Certificate IV in Coordination of volunteer programs

If you're looking to enhance your career in the community services sector, the Certificate IV in Coordination of Volunteer Programs in Perth is an excellent choice. This qualification is essential for individuals who wish to take on a role that involves managing volunteers effectively. In Perth, you can find training providers such as The Centre for Volunteering, offering the course through an online delivery mode, making it accessible for those balancing other commitments.

Studying this course will equip you with valuable skills and knowledge that can lead to various career opportunities in the industry. Graduates often find themselves in roles such as a Volunteer Coordinator, where they can engage with community members and organise volunteer efforts. It also opens doors to positions like a Community Engagement Officer, focusing on promoting community initiatives and fostering collaboration among local groups.

The course links to several relevant fields of study, including Community Services courses, Business courses, and Government and Public Sector courses. This diverse scope not only broadens your career prospects but also enhances your adaptability across different sectors, especially in a dynamic city like Perth.

Beyond volunteering, the knowledge you gain through this training can also pay dividends in areas such as Event Coordination and project management. Graduates often pursue titles such as Event Coordinator or Program Officer, utilising the skills acquired during their studies to excel in event planning and community program development.
